Kodak International Competition, sheet detailing world awards and brochure detailing British Isles awards, printed 1931, 8pp. Illustrates some of the winners in each class and notes winners names and locations. Subject(s): Competitions
Two 9.5 x 12 inch silver-gelatine prints titled Plastic Moulded Components and Materials for the Pocket Instamatic Cameras Models 100, 200, 300 and Plastic Moulded Film Sundries. Items all produced at Kodak Stevenage until the factory closed. Subject(s): Production; Camera
Correspondence relating to the fitting out and maintenance of Kodak's retail premises at 59 Brompton Road, London. Includes correspondence discussing a legal dispute relating to the premises and the architects used. Subject(s): Retail; Corporate
Exterior architect's drawings and interior plans; detailed typescript and manuscript specifications for the Kodak retail premises at 59 Brompton Road, London. Designed by A. E. Hughes, architect, Mortimer Street, London and Kodak architect L. P. Kirkham. Subject(s): Retail; Premises
Editorial Services Ltd, Millionaire's Adventures, press release dated 14 March 1928. Describes George Eastman's arrival in Cairo, hunting trip and philanthropic activities including the Eastman Dental Hospital in London. Subject(s): Press; Eastman
Kodak Limited press release dated June 1954, Centenary of George Eastman, 2pp; Royal Photographic Society press release, George Eastman Centenary, 2pp. Eastman
Two copies; The Eastman Memorial. Describes the unveiling of the Eastman Memorial in Kodak Park, Rochester, NY. Notes that each principal office in each Kodak plant abroad will erect a bronze bas-relief portrait of George Eastman. Subject(s): Eastman; Corporate
